funçõeszz no zsh

Publicado por felipe gallois 07/10/2008

[ Hits: 5.896 ]

Homepage: www.gallois.com.br/blog

Download zz_zsh.sh




As famosas funçõeszz (http://funcoeszz.net/) ajudam bastante em tarefas recorrentes. Porém, não há uma configuração padrão para o zsh.

Por isso, fiz um pequeno script para poder configurar automaticamente. A instalação foi feita pelo apt-get, da versão 8.3

  



Esconder código-fonte

ZSHRC="$HOME/.zshrc"
ZZ="/usr/bin/funcoeszz"
ZZRC="$HOME/.zzrc"
ZZCOR=0

if ! grep -qs "^[^#]*$ZZRC" "$ZSHRC"
then
   (
      echo
      echo "### funcoeszz"
      echo "source $ZZRC"
      echo "export ZZPATH='/usr/bin/funcoeszz'"
   ) >> "$ZSHRC"
   echo "Funções ZZ instaladas no $ZSHRC"
else
   echo "Funções ZZ já estavam instaladas no $ZSHRC"
fi

if ! [ -e $ZZRC ]
then
  (
    echo "criando atalhos para as funcoes em $ZZRC"
    alias zzzz='/usr/bin/funcoeszz zzzz'
    touch $ZZRC
    for func in $(ZZCOR=0 zzzz | sed '1,/^(( fu/d; /^(/d; s/,//g')
    do
       echo "alias zz$func='funcoeszz zz$func'" >> "$ZZRC"
    done
    echo "atalhos criados, para comecar a usar-los, digite:"
    echo "$ source $ZZRC"
    echo "ou entao entre novamente no zsh"
  )
else
  echo "Ja existe um arquivo de atalhos em $ZZRC"
fi

Scripts recomendados

Cotáção do Dólar

Enciclopédia em Shell-Script

Instalação do DBDesigner4

Análise de conexões ativas

Shoot - programinha para tirar screenshot pelo prompt


  

Comentários

Nenhum comentário foi encontrado.


Contribuir com comentário




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ts